Biography: Education, Judicial Office, and the Path to Public Life
Schleif studied law from 1999 to 2004, completing his First State Examination in 2004 and his Second State Examination in 2007. Since 2007, he has served in the state of North Rhine-Westphalia, since 2014 as a criminal judge and since 2015 as the presiding judge of the lay judges' court. These roles form the foundation of his later books: they arise from the perspective of a practitioner, not from the distance of an observer. ([thorstenschleif.de](https://www.thorstenschleif.de/vita/))

The Breakthrough: A Non-Fiction Book as a Catalyzer for Debate
The true media breakthrough came in 2019 with Judgment: Unjust. The book criticizes the conditions in German courts and openly questions the effectiveness of the justice system. According to his official biography, this work marks the beginning of his writing career; press reports and interviews show that the book gained widespread attention far beyond legal circles. ([thorstenschleif.de](https://www.thorstenschleif.de/vita/))

Publications: Non-Fiction, Audiobook, and Crime Novels
Following Judgment: Unjust, he published further books, including Finally Decide Correctly (2020), The Exam Coach (2021), and the audiobooks The 7 Paths to Success and Corona in Court. The thematic range spans decision-making, exam preparation, to the legal framing of the pandemic. This demonstrates Schleif as an author who transforms complex content into compact, marketable formats. ([thorstenschleif.de](https://www.thorstenschleif.de/vita/))
Subsequently, the focus shifted even more towards crime novels. With the Siggi-Buckmann series, Schleif published several novels starting in 2022, including Judges Kill Better, Judges Hunt Better, Judges Die Better, and Judges Live Better. These books blend judicial milieu, investigative substance, and satirical emphasis, creating literary tension from the insider's perspective of the legal world. ([thorstenschleif.de](https://www.thorstenschleif.de/publikationen/))
